PERTH: A 23-year-old man was arrested after he clung on to the back of a moving train in Perth on Saturday afternoon.

Motorists on the Mitchell Freeway watched in horror at the sight of the man clinging on to the windscreen wiper of the train that was travelling as fast as 110kmh.
